From the Rolls-Royce experimental archive: a quarter of a million communications from Rolls-Royce, 1906 to 1960's. Documents from the Sir Henry Royce Memorial Foundation (SHRMF).
Letter from a supplier discussing timelines for manufacturing a dummy radiator, a Wraith 80 radiator unit, and a Bentley 50 radiator.

Dear Sirs,

In reply to your letter of the 9th inst., we note you require one dummy radiator for a mock-up chassis to be used by your Sales Department. We are agreeable to undertake this work and will, therefore, require an official order from you. We estimate it will take approximately 14 days to complete this job.

With regard to the Wraith 80 inner radiator unit which we are making, this will be completed in 7/10 days' time, which we trust will be in time for your requirements.

We note you are endeavouring to forward the remainder of the items for the Bentley 50 radiator, which is practically completed, as soon as possible.
